Transaction 03456fb41d6503c23bd5bf1340e9e1ef12c8b7ae49a1fcdf2f52fc83970743e8

5 Input
2 Outputs
  • 03456fb41d6503c23bd5bf1340e9e1ef12c8b7ae49a1fcdf2f52fc83970743e8:0
  • value  142246420
    address  17f2SpywcF53PZPL3K2Z8SiHBRvS7wBJU3
  • 03456fb41d6503c23bd5bf1340e9e1ef12c8b7ae49a1fcdf2f52fc83970743e8:1
  • value  200000000
    address  1Bjexgqtb7zufCingW7G3DsaxthoFBUMTW